Flood damage restoration services focus on addressing the aftermath of water intrusion in residential and commercial properties. These services typically involve the removal of standing water, extraction of excess moisture, and thorough drying of affected areas. Restoration professionals utilize spec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ture, prevent mold growth, and restore the property to its pre-flood condition. The goal is to minimize structural damage and reduce the risk of long-term issues caused by water exposure.
Flood damage can lead to a range of problems, including structural weakening, mold development, and damage to personal belongings. Water intrusion can compromise building materials such as drywall, flooring, and insulation, leading to costly repairs if not promptly addressed. Mold growth, which can develop within 24-48 hours after flooding, poses health risks and can spread throughout the property if not properly remediated. Restoration services help mitigate these issues by thoroughly cleaning, drying, and disinfecting affected areas.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Lodi,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Assessment Costs - Initial flood damage assessments typically range from $200 to $1,000, depending on the property size and extent of water intrusion. Some inspections may include detailed reports for insurance purposes.
Water Extraction Expenses - The cost for removing standing water usually falls between $1,000 and $3,500. Larger or heavily affected areas may push expenses higher, especially with advanced equipment needed.
Structural Drying and Dehumidification - Restoring moisture levels can cost between $2,000 and $6,000, depending on the severity of water intrusion and the size of affected structures. Professional drying ensures mold prevention and structural integrity.
Cleanup and Restoration Fees - Complete cleanup, including debris removal and surface sanitization, often ranges from $3,000 to $10,000. Costs vary based on damage extent and the need for specialized restoration services.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
